Subject: [PATCH] [NFC] Tweak diagnostic for template template arguments, to
 include template aliases.

The prior diagnostic (err_template_arg_not_class_template) would state that the template argument to a template template parameter can only be a class template, when it can also be a template alias.  The newly renamed diagnostic (err_template_arg_not_valid_template) mentions template aliases.
